随着信息技术的迅猛发展,网络安全问题日益突显,安全漏洞的出现成为了企业和个人面临的重大挑战。漏洞一旦被恶意攻击者利用,可能导致信息泄露、财产损失甚至更为严重的后果。及时发现和修复程序中的网络安全漏洞显得尤为重要。本文将深入探讨网络安全漏洞的类型、如何识别这些漏洞,以及有效的修复策略,帮助您构建更加安全的网络环境。

网络安全漏洞主要可以分为几类,包括但不限于代码漏洞、配置漏洞和身份验证漏洞等。代码漏洞通常是在应用程序的开发过程中,由于开发者疏忽导致的。在这种情况下,攻击者可以利用这些漏洞进行注入攻击或其他形式的攻击。而配置漏洞则是指系统或软件在设置时未遵循安全最佳实践,产生的风险。
识别网络安全漏洞可以通过多种方式进行,例如使用静态代码分析工具、动态分析工具以及全面的安全审计。这些工具能够自动扫描代码,识别潜在的风险点,并生成报告。依靠工具并不足以完全消除风险,开发人员和安全专家还需定期进行代码审查与测试,以确保程序的健壮性。
一旦发现安全漏洞,及时修复至关重要。应迅速评估漏洞的严重性,决定是否需要立即修复。对于高风险漏洞,建议优先处理,并采取临时缓解措施,如防火墙规则的调整或流量监控。修复程序中的漏洞时,要进行充分测试,以确保修复措施不会引入新的问题。在进行安全更新时,建议使用版本控制系统,便于追踪更改和回滚。
定期更新和打补丁也是修复网络安全漏洞的重要手段。软件供应商通常会发布安全更新,以修复已知的漏洞,保持系统和应用程序的更新是提升安全性的有效策略。企业可以结合自动化工具,定期检查系统更新,以确保所有软件都是最新版本。
尽管网络安全漏洞无法完全避免,但通过有效的识别、评估和修复策略,可以显著降低风险。与此安全意识的提升也不可忽视,每个员工都应接受必要的培训,以识别潜在的安全威胁,并采取适当的应对措施。通过这些综合手段,能够有效保护您的网络环境,抵御恶意攻击。
